Text Description: orange fragmental deposit with patchy distribution around caldera rim; mantles Big Breccia deposit and the swales cut in the breccia; includes thoroughly hydrothermally altered blocks and agglutinated blocks of all sizes to decimeters-scale. Also includes 10-20% fresh grey lavas; matrix is orange due to comminuted hydrothermally altered material. Matrix is sandy with some clay component. Some agglutinated blocks are stratified. No pumice seen. Orange sediments atop ignimbrite near Y-3 include abundant orange-altered ferrocreted lake sediment clasts. Implies the orange hydrothermally altered deposit postdates the ignimbrite, too. Exposed thickness 5 to 8 m. MP typically decimeters; ML = 2+m. References: ![]() |
